6.5.1
Save Compressed Graphics to RAM (D107)
The following is the format of the ^D107 command when used to store a compressed
GRAPHIC image file into RAM.
^A<
RAM Memory Slot Number
>^D107<CR>
<
Rotation
> <
Count
> <
Image Data
>
Where:
<
RAM Memory Slot Number
> is the memory slot location (1-255) where the GRAPHIC will
be saved in the printer’s RAM memory. The printer uses the same TCI of “8” to select
downloadable fonts or graphics. Therefore a font and a graphic cannot have the same Slot
Number or CGN number.
<
Rotation
> is an 8-bit integer, 0 for an upright GRAPHIC and 1 for a GRAPHIC rotated 90-
degrees counter-clockwise.
<
Count
> is a 32-bit integer, least significant byte first. This is the number of uncompressed
bytes that the GRAPHIC image uses, not the number of bytes that will actually be
transmitted. Due to compression, the number of bytes transmitted will normally be less than
this number.
<
Image Data
> is the compressed binary image.
6.5.2
Save Compressed Graphics to FLASH (D133)
The following is the format of the ^D133 command when used to store a compressed
GRAPHIC image file into FLASH.
^A<
FLASH Memory Slot Number
>^D133<CR>
<
Rotation
> <
Count
> <
Image Data
>
Where:
<
FLASH Memory Slot Number
> is the memory slot location (1-120) where the GRAPHIC
will be saved in the printer’s FLASH memory. The printer uses the same TCI of “7” to select
downloadable fonts or graphics. Therefore a font and a graphic cannot have the same Slot
Number or CGN number.
<
Rotation
> is an 8-bit integer, 0 for an upright GRAPHIC and 1 for a GRAPHIC rotated 90-
degrees counter-clockwise.
<
Count
> is a 32-bit integer, least significant byte first. This is the number of uncompressed
bytes that the GRAPHIC uses, not the number of bytes that will actually be transmitted.
Due to compression, the number of bytes transmitted will normally be less than this number.
<
Image Data
> is the compressed binary image.
